Creamy Asparagus Soup

 

1/2 Onion, chopped

2 T. Butter or Smart Balance Light(I used this one)

1 lb. fresh Asparagus, trimmed and coarsely chopped

1 c. Vegetable broth ( I used 2 Maggi Vegetarian Vegetable Bouillon Cubes

with 1 c. hot water)

1 garlic clove, minced

1 dash black pepper

1 c. 1% milk

 

Microwave the onion and butter covered in a large bowl, on HIGH for 2

minutes. Add Asparagus, vegetable broth, garlic and black pepper.

Microwave, covered, on HIGH for 10-12 minutes. Puree in blender.

Return the mixture to the Microwave safe bowl, stir in milk and microwave

until heated through.

Double the onion, add a Tbsp of dried dill, and thicken the milk a tad with

some flour. And you have my husbands favorite soup. I call it " Spring

Asparagus Soup " Even people who hate asparagus will love it!
